Output 073f17b60aebcddba1015d6d140b6953fa4b71eecd5139f324b54a3198c09489:0

value
5214624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5296eebce3c2d454f4fabe6a1efd0a876a191740 OP_EQUAL
address
39Di9Fc99M83VgW4bMaK8gEXGFFx4eudtf
transaction
073f17b60aebcddba1015d6d140b6953fa4b71eecd5139f324b54a3198c09489
spent
true